U19 ACADEMY

The Maidenhead United FC is operated in partnership with Berkshire College of Agriculture. Our academy programme is a football education development programme geared at developing the footballing skills of young players whilst supporting them to achieve academic excellence.
We currently operate two men’s teams (elite & development) and one lady’s team within the Maidenhead United FC Academy. Our elite men’s squad competes in one of the most prestigious U19 leagues in the country with a direct pathway into the MUFC first team as well as various semi-professional clubs.
Our other squads also represent in high-level youth league and cup competitions and have opportunities to participate in national and international tours.

U16 ACADEMY

We also run the Maidenhead United FC U16 Academy team, which provides a clear pathway into the U19 Academy.
The U16 Academy team competes in Division 1 of the Wycombe & South Buckinghamshire Minor League, playing games on a Saturday and training 1-2 times each week.
